Embodiment 1
[0072] Taking a production system with 6 days as a cycle as an example, the described species king group will add empty spleens for the queen bee to lay eggs 6 days before the worm migration; After being full, the queen bee has to lay eggs on the newly added empty spleen; an empty spleen will be fully laid by the queen bee within two days, and after three days of egg period to the 6th day of parasite migration, the spleen will have a whole spleen. The larvae within 3 days of age were transplanted.
[0073] Described nurturing group is made up of 10 queenless bee colonies of 5-6 frames; the platform after the compound migration is put into the nurturing group to nurture, and each nurturing group can be put into 30 basals once, and a batch of 10 The group has 300 bases.

Embodiment 3
[0134] This method can also add multiple production lines. Using the method in Example 1 to increase the operation of repeating the first day every day, and so on, follow the steps in Example 1 to repeat the operation in sequence, so that it is possible to breed a king once a day. At this time, the number of kings will be doubled.
